Three Percent #140: Save All the Nobels

About this episode

Chad and Tom reunite after a few weeks of travel and hot takes to talk about the Best Translated Book Award shortlists, the Nobel Prize controversy, why we should (or shouldn't? or who cares?) save Barnes & Noble, and the awesomeness that is Jean-Patrick Manchette. 

This week's music is "Every 1's a Winner" by Ty Segall, because, well, everyone's a winner.
